Spanish Fork, located in Utah County, is part of the Provo–Orem metropolitan area and is the 20th largest city in Utah. Nestled in the Utah Valley, it offers picturesque views of the Wasatch Range to the east and Utah Lake to the northwest. The city is conveniently accessible via I-15, making it a great spot for families and those who appreciate suburban living with natural surroundings. Nearby cities include Payson, Springville, and Salem, offering additional amenities and attractions.

April-JuneSeptember-November
Spring offers mild temperatures and blooming landscapes, perfect for outdoor activities.
Summers are warm, ideal for enjoying Utah Lake and local parks.
Fall brings colorful foliage and pleasant weather, great for hiking.
Winters are cold but offer opportunities for nearby skiing and snow activities.
